This aligns with Darwin's core principle of natural selection: individuals with heritable traits suited to their environment have higher survival and reproductive success, passing those traits to more offspring. The other options are incorrect: genes do carry survival/reproduction-related traits, mutations are not human-initiated and drive evolution, and unfavorable environments do not aid species propagation.
